#5963ea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5963ea is composed of 34.9% red, 38.8%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 57.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 235.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 63.3%. #5963ea color hex could be obtained by blending #b2c6ff with #0000d5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#5963ea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5963ea has RGB values of R:89, G:99, B:234 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 5858282.

Shades and Tints of #5963ea
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010208 is the darkest color, while #f6f6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5963ea
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1a1a2 is the less saturated color, while #4b57f8 is the most saturated one.
